Deep Dive

1. Size Of The ETH Move

Reports show Ethereum (ETH) jumping from about 1,930 USD to an open near 2,260 USD and a session high around 2,325 USD, a 24?hour gain of roughly 18.8 percent according to market data.

Fresh data has ETH near 2,281 USD, up about 19.04 percent in 24 hours, with a market cap around 275.31 billion USD and 24?hour volume near 38.49 billion USD.

At the market level, total crypto market cap has risen about 10.79 percent over the past day to roughly 2.43 trillion USD, confirming that this is a broad risk?on move with ETH one of the strongest large?cap performers.

2. Why The Rally Is Happening

Several sources tie the rally to a US Treasury decision to double its long?dated bond buybacks from 2 billion to 4 billion USD per operation, which pushed yields lower and made risk assets more attractive, as described in this Treasury?driven rally coverage.

Lower yields plus renewed pro?crypto comments from President Donald Trump, including support for the Digital Asset Market Clarity Act and talk of the US buying sizable amounts of Bitcoin and other crypto, further boosted sentiment in the Ethereum?focused analysis.

Mechanically, the move was amplified by a huge short squeeze, with reports of more than 3 billion USD in liquidations across crypto and over 1 billion USD in Bitcoin shorts alone, forcing traders to buy back into rapidly rising prices.

3. What To Watch Next

Technically, ETH has broken above the 2,000 USD area after spending about a month mostly in the 1,8451,955 USD range, and analysts note that holding above 2,0002,200 USD would keep the breakout intact in the Ethereum breakout commentary.

At the same time, funding rates and derivatives open interest are elevated, and recent moves were macro?driven rather than Ethereum?specific, which means sharp reversals are possible if bond yields rise again or regulatory messaging turns less friendly.

Altcoins have joined the move, but an altcoin rotation index remains relatively low and Bitcoin dominance near 59 percent, suggesting this is still early in any sustained ETH or altcoin leadership phase.
